About the Wheel A spinning wheel is described as a device used to spin yarn or thread using synthetic or natural fibers. The earliest clear images of the spinning wheel originated in Baghdad in 1237, Europe 1280 and China 1270. The spinning wheels may already have been in use in China and the Islamic world during the eleventh century. In the past, simpler fabrics were woven using dobby looms, while the adaptation of the Jacquard harness is reserved for more sophisticated patterns. A number of people believe in the efficiency of the Jacquard loom. They say that the weaving process used by the Jacquard loom is more economical for mills, so that all the fabrics can be woven quickly and in the best condition possible, regardless of the sophistication of the structure.
